The Benefits and Challenges of Drop Shipping

Before we delve deeper into the world of drop shipping on Etsy, let's take a moment to explore the benefits and challenges of this business model. Like any other business, drop shipping has its advantages and obstacles that you need to be aware of.

Pros:

  • Low startup costs: Unlike traditional retail businesses that require hefty investments in inventory, drop shipping allows you to start with minimal upfront expenses.
  • No inventory management: With drop shipping, you don't need to worry about storing or managing inventory. The products are stored and shipped by your drop shipping supplier.
  • Wide product selection: Since you don't need to hold inventory, you can offer a wide range of products to your customers without having to invest in each item.
  • Flexibility and scalability: Drop shipping offers a flexible business model that allows you to scale your operations as your business grows. You can easily add or remove products from your online store as needed.

Cons:

  • Lower profit margins: Due to the higher costs of drop shipping compared to traditional wholesale purchasing, your profit margins may be lower.
  • Reliance on suppliers: Your relationship with your drop shipping suppliers is crucial. If they have any issues with product quality or shipping, it can directly affect your customers' experience.
  • Limited control over shipping and packaging: Since you are relying on your drop shipping supplier to handle shipping and packaging, you have limited control over these aspects of your business.
  • Stiff competition: Drop shipping has become increasingly popular, leading to more competition in the marketplace. You'll need to find a unique product or niche to stand out from the crowd.

Despite these challenges, drop shipping on Etsy can still be a highly profitable venture if done right. Now let's move on to the crucial steps of setting up your drop shipping business on Etsy.

Setting Up an Etsy Shop

Once you have identified the products you want to sell, the next step is to set up your Etsy shop. Here's a step-by-step guide to help you get started:

  1. Sign up for an Etsy seller account: Go to Etsy.com and click on "Sell on Etsy" to sign up as a seller. Follow the prompts to fill out your personal details and choose a shop name.

  2. Customize your shop: Add a banner, logo, and shop policies to make your shop visually appealing and professional. Also, create an "About" section to introduce yourself and your business to potential customers.

  3. Create listings: For each product you plan to sell, create a detailed listing that includes high-quality photos, a compelling description, and accurate pricing information.

  4. Optimize your listings for SEO: Use relevant keywords and phrases in your listing titles, descriptions, and tags to improve their visibility in Etsy's search engine.

  5. Set up shipping and payment methods: Choose which countries you are willing to ship to and set shipping rates accordingly. Decide on the payment methods you want to offer to your customers, such as credit cards, PayPal, or Etsy Payments.

  6. Promote your shop: Use social media platforms, blogs, and other marketing channels to promote your Etsy shop and attract potential customers. Engage with your audience and build a community around your brand.

Choosing a Drop Shipping Company

The success of your drop shipping business relies heavily on choosing the right drop shipping company to work with. Here are some factors to consider when evaluating potential drop shipping suppliers:

  1. Product quality: Ensure that the drop shipping company offers high-quality products. You don't want to compromise on quality, as it directly affects your customers' satisfaction.

  2. Reliability and timeliness: Look for drop shippers that have a proven track record of reliable and timely shipping. Late or damaged deliveries can harm your reputation and result in negative customer reviews.

  3. Customization options: Find a drop shipping company that allows you to add custom branding to the packaging or include personalized notes in the shipments. This adds a personal touch to the customer experience.

  4. Pricing and fees: Compare the pricing and fees of different drop shipping companies to ensure you can maintain a competitive and profitable pricing strategy.

  5. Integration with Etsy: Check if the drop shipping company has a seamless integration with Etsy. This will make it easier to manage, track, and fulfill orders.

Pricing Your Products

Pricing your products effectively is crucial for your profitability and competitiveness in the market. Here are some tips to help you determine the right pricing for your drop shipping products:

  1. Calculate your costs: Take into account the product cost, shipping fees, Etsy fees, and any additional expenses incurred in running your drop shipping business. This will help you determine the minimum selling price needed to cover your expenses.

  2. Research the competition: Analyze the pricing of similar products offered by your competitors on Etsy. Aim for a competitive price that offers value to your customers while still allowing you to make a reasonable profit.

  3. Test different price points: Experiment with different pricing strategies to find the sweet spot that maximizes your sales and profitability. Monitor the sales performance of your products at different price points and adjust accordingly.

Managing Orders and Customer Service

As your drop shipping business grows, it's crucial to ensure efficient order management and excellent customer service. Here are some tips to help you streamline the order fulfillment process and provide a great customer experience:

  1. Set clear expectations: Clearly communicate your processing times, shipping policies, and return/refund policies on your Etsy shop. This helps manage customer expectations and reduces potential issues.

  2. Monitor inventory levels: Keep a close eye on the inventory levels of your drop shipping products and communicate any potential delays or stockouts to your customers promptly.

  3. Stay in touch with your customers: Provide regular updates on the status of orders and shipping tracking information. Stay responsive to customer inquiries and address any concerns or issues proactively.

  4. Encourage customer reviews: Reviews play a vital role in building trust and credibility for your Etsy shop. Encourage satisfied customers to leave reviews by including a personalized note or reaching out to them after their purchase.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

  1. Can I drop ship products from multiple suppliers on Etsy? Yes, you can work with multiple drop shipping suppliers on Etsy as long as you ensure each supplier meets Etsy's guidelines and provides high-quality products and reliable shipping.

  2. Is drop shipping allowed on Etsy? Yes, drop shipping is allowed on Etsy as long as you follow the platform's guidelines and provide accurate and transparent information to your customers.

  3. How do I handle returns and refunds with drop shipping? With drop shipping, returns and refunds are typically handled through your drop shipping supplier. You need to have clear communication with your supplier regarding their return and refund policies to ensure a smooth process for your customers.

  4. How do I handle customer complaints or issues? Promptly address any customer complaints or issues by offering solutions and excellent customer service. Be proactive in resolving any disputes to maintain a positive reputation for your Etsy shop.
